OpenAI CEO Sam Altman has outlined a bold vision for the future of artificial intelligence, emphasizing the company’s commitment to developing artificial general intelligence (AGI). Altman suggests that OpenAI is considering innovative approaches, such as a ‘compute budget,’ to make AI accessible globally and ensure its benefits are equitably distributed. This comes amidst concerns about AI’s impact on the labor market and the need for policies to mitigate potential unemployment. Altman acknowledges that achieving AGI will require significant investment, with OpenAI reportedly in discussions to raise up to $40 billion and planning to spend up to $500 billion on a vast data network.

Despite the high costs associated with advancing AI technology, Altman notes that the expense of using AI decreases significantly over time, making powerful systems more accessible. OpenAI’s strategic direction includes potentially unpopular safety measures as it aims to balance individual empowerment with preventing authoritarian misuse of AI. The company, transitioning from a nonprofit to a profit-driven entity, targets $100 billion in revenue by 2029. OpenAI’s relationship with Microsoft remains strong, with Altman affirming long-term collaboration despite contractual terms related to AGI development. As AI continues to integrate into various sectors, OpenAI is considering more open-sourcing to empower users while maintaining safety standards.
